Output d2efc6bb61106cfb1d6a70052ac1652d7f359fe5c481df9e725feeaeb9980935:69

value
43693
script pubkey
OP_0 OP_PUSHBYTES_20 385840a7e14a94cf37f6ceb8c4e28423fb6f2a96
address
bc1q8pvypflpf22v7dlke6uvfc5yy0ak725kl96pmm
transaction
d2efc6bb61106cfb1d6a70052ac1652d7f359fe5c481df9e725feeaeb9980935